About the Artist
Manuel García García, affectionately known as Manolo García, is a figure synonymous with artistic integrity and musical innovation in Spain and beyond. His journey began with the pioneering bands Los Rápidos and the iconic El Último de la Fila, where he honed his distinctive vocal style and lyrical prowess. Since launching his solo career in 2001, he has carved out a path defined by fearless creativity and emotional honesty. His solo albums, including the acclaimed 'All Módulos a Mi Antojo', 'Nunca El Día Se Acabará', 'Saldremos Ruedas', 'Las Manzanas Cruzando el Aiken', and 'Mi Vida en Marte', showcase a remarkable evolution of his sound, seamlessly blending rock, pop, and hints of flamenco. García's lyrics are often compared to poetry, exploring themes of love, life, disillusionment, and hope with a unique sensibility. His live shows are legendary, characterized by their raw energy, visual flair, and an almost spiritual connection with his audience. He has a rare gift for transforming intimate thoughts into grand, anthemic performances, solidifying his status as a true national treasure.

Getting There & Transport
Reaching IFEMA - Feria de Madrid is straightforward, thanks to its excellent connectivity within the city's transport network.
By Metro: The most convenient way to reach IFEMA is via the Metro. Line 8 (the pink line) stops directly at 'Feria de Madrid' station, which is situated right next to the venue complex. This line connects to other major Metro lines at key interchange stations like Nuevos Ministerios and Colombia, making it accessible from virtually anywhere in Madrid.
By Bus: Several EMT bus lines serve the IFEMA area. Key routes include the 112 (Mar de Cristal - IFEMA - Valdebebas), 122 (Avenida de América - IFEMA - Hospital Universitario Infanta Sofía), and 104 (Plaza de Cibeles - IFEMA - Barajas). These buses offer a cost-effective way to travel, though journey times may be longer than the Metro depending on traffic.
By Taxi/Ride-Sharing: Taxis and ride-sharing services are readily available throughout Madrid. Directing your driver to 'IFEMA - Feria de Madrid' will ensure a straightforward drop-off. Designated pick-up and drop-off points are usually established for large events.
By Car: For those opting to drive, IFEMA has extensive parking facilities. However, be aware that parking can be costly, and on event days, traffic can be heavy. It is advisable to arrive early if you plan to drive. The venue is accessible via the M-11, M-12, and R-2 motorways.
Recommendation: For ease and efficiency, especially on a busy concert night, the Metro is generally the most recommended mode of transport.
Where to Eat & Drink
While IFEMA itself offers various concessions, the surrounding areas provide a wider array of culinary experiences.
Near IFEMA: The immediate vicinity of IFEMA is primarily a business and exhibition district, so options are more limited. However, you'll find standard fast-food chains and cafes within the complex and nearby commercial areas. The nearby residential areas of Mar de Cristal and Canillejas offer more traditional Spanish bars and restaurants.
In Madrid City Centre: For a truly authentic gastronomic adventure, venturing into central Madrid is highly recommended. Areas like La Latina, Malasaña, and Chueca offer countless tapas bars, traditional taverns, and modern restaurants. Consider enjoying some pre-concert tapas and drinks in one of these vibrant neighbourhoods. Popular choices include Mercado de San Miguel for a gourmet market experience or venturing into the streets for authentic 'raciones' (larger portions) and local wines.
Within IFEMA: Concessions within the venue will offer quick bites, snacks, and beverages. These are convenient for grabbing something before the show or during intermissions. Options typically include sandwiches, pastries, hot dogs, and a selection of soft drinks, beer, and wine.
Recommendation: If time permits, enjoy a proper meal in the city centre before heading to IFEMA, or plan for post-concert drinks and tapas to fully immerse yourself in Madrid's lively nightlife.
Where to Stay
Madrid offers a vast spectrum of accommodation to suit all budgets and preferences. When attending the Manolo García concert at IFEMA, consider these options:
Near IFEMA: Several hotels are located within or very close to the IFEMA complex, offering the ultimate convenience. These are often business-oriented hotels but are perfect for concert-goers who prioritise proximity. Examples include the AC Hotel Aitana, Holiday Inn Madrid - Airport, and Barceló Imagine.
Airport Area (Barajas): The hotels near Madrid-Barajas Airport (MAD) are also a good option, many offering shuttle services and easy access to IFEMA via Metro Line 8 or a short taxi ride.
City Centre: For those who want to experience Madrid's vibrant atmosphere, staying in the city centre is ideal. Areas like Gran Vía, Sol, Huertas, Malasaña, and Salamanca offer a wide range of hotels, from luxury establishments to budget-friendly hostels and boutique guesthouses. From the centre, you can easily reach IFEMA via Metro Line 8 from stations like Nuevos Ministerios or Colombia.
Recommendation: If your primary focus is the concert, a hotel near IFEMA or the airport is practical. If you wish to combine the concert with sightseeing and experiencing Madrid's nightlife, a central location provides the best of both worlds, with easy transport links to the venue.
